Professional Profile
Jennifer S. Baker is a shareholder in Carr Allison’s Jacksonville (FL) office. Her practice focuses on Medicare secondary payer issues and first-party property claims. Jennifer represents insurers in state and federal courts throughout Florida. She also frequently speaks at seminars and conferences across the country.
Jennifer received her Bachelor of Science from the University of Georgia and her Juris Doctorate, cum laude, from Cumberland School of Law at Samford University (AL). While in law school, she served as research and writing editor for the American Journal of Trial Advocacy.
